If you want to get free car insurance, then most likely you will need to buy a new car to be eligible for it. Many such offers are made throughout the year amongst manufacturers and dealers in order to attract more customers to buy newer car models or to get rid of old stock so that they can make room for the new ones. It is more common to find these announcements in the July/August period because dealers are preparing for the new registration number plate around that time of the year.

1 year free car insurance deals

We've scoured the web to find these deals for you:

Renault

Details : Offer available on the Clio, Twingo models and insurance arranged by RCI Financial Services Limited for customers in the UK excluding the Isle of Man and Channel Islands. Age restriction of 21+ applies.

Corsa

Details : Offer available on Adam, Corsa and Astra GTC models and drivers must be between 21 and 75 and have held a full UK licence for at least 1 year.

Toyota

Details : Offer available on the Yaris Hybrid, Yaris Edition and Aygo Mode models. However drivers must be over 20 and holding a full UK licence for at least 2 years with no more than 1 fault claim and 1 minor motoring conviction within the last 3 years.

Seat

Details : Offer only available on the Mii model and drivers have to be over 21. Seat Insurance is underwritten by Allianz Insurance Plc.

Volkswagen

Details : Offer available on S, Match Edition, R-Line, BlueMotion and SEL models for drivers betwen 21 and 80 and on BlueGT and GTI models for drivers between 25 and 80. Residents of Northern Ireland not eligible.

7 days free car insurance deals

You can get a 7 day free introduction to Ford Insure when buy a used or new car with them. You will have to call them for an annual quote to activate this though but this will then give you enough time to then arrange for your insurance properly. Peugeot insures you for seven days too when you buy a new car with them and they will even reimburse your cancellation fee should you buy a yearly policy with them when the free days are over.

Things to remember

A new car will cost a lot more than one which has been driven even for just 1 day because once even a few miles are recorded on the car, it's considered used and loses a significant amount of its original value. This is why dealers and car manufacturers will try in many ways to win your business and lure you to buy a completely new car with really juicy incentives which include free car insurance cover.

Many manufacturers have used this tactic in the past and it is quite a good scheme because as a buyer, what you really want is to drive your car as soon as you possibly can and finding the best insurance quote takes a lot of time and if that's included as a bonus, you'd be more inclined to purchase from that particular dealer, right? I know I would...

If you're more into a certain make than another, it might be worth checking the website of that particular car manufacturer to see if there are any offers going on at the moment as new ones crop up all the time.

In most cases, the level of cover for the one year free car insurance will be comprehensive as you're buying a new car and it would be stupid to have it any other way. Driveaway insurance aka 7 days free is usually offered to allow you to drive the car from the showroom to your home fully insured, without which many potential buyers will be put off. This comes in the form of a cover note which your dealer will show you and gives you a week's time to sort things out.

Although obvious, please remember to check the tiny print to know all the conditions attached to the offer. Usually restrictions are put on the driver's age and licence status but sometimes who is actually insured and excess limits can be specified as well. So check these thoroughly.
